To determine which activity the science club paid more per ticket, we need to calculate the cost per ticket for each activity.
-
Space Museum:
- Total cost: $170
- Number of tickets: 40
- Cost per ticket = Total cost / Number of tickets = $170 / 40 = $4.25 per ticket
-
Movies:
- Total cost: $180
- Number of tickets: 45
- Cost per ticket = Total cost / Number of tickets = $180 / 45 = $4 per ticket
Now, comparing the two cost-per-ticket values:
- Space Museum: $4.25 per ticket
- Movies: $4 per ticket
Since $4.25 (space museum) is greater than $4 (movies), the science club paid more per ticket for the space museum.
